Handover — Gatewren flag rollout framework

For plugin authors taking this over: rollout percentages are evaluated client-side with a stable hash of the subject key, so identical keys always bucket the same way. Flags default to off; your plugin must declare dependencies in the manifest or activation order is undefined. The staged-rollout scheduler is the fragile part — don't touch its cron without reading the notes. Admin access to the scheduler vault requires the recovery passphrase below.

unlock words, bawef-kahap: sorax-sorir-quenys-aldok

Ticket: The Quillhaven event schema registry needs final sign-off before the Friday freeze. All producer teams have migrated to versioned Avro schemas, and compatibility checks pass in staging. One open concern: the deprecation window for the legacy ledger-event format is only two weeks, which may be tight. Please review the rollout plan carefully. Sign-off authority for this change rests with the name below.

account owner for tafog-tajeg: Holix Frador

Key Ceremony Checklist — Item 7 (Quorumgate API team)

New team members: before signing the release key for the Quorumgate public REST API, confirm that cursor-based pagination is enabled on every collection endpoint and that page sizes are capped at 100. Offset pagination was deprecated last quarter and must not appear in signed builds. Once both witnesses verify the pagination conformance report, the ceremony lead unlocks the signing module. The module accepts only the ceremony recovery passphrase recorded below.

strongbox words: ulaael-quenix